Step 1: Water Extraction
We use heavy-duty pumps and wet vacuums to remove standing water and extract moisture from affected areas. Our equipment is designed to reduce damage and prevent further corrosion. Within 60 minutes, we’ll have your property partially dried and ready for the next step.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
Our team uses indust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to speed up the drying process.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and further damage. Our technicians will ensure that your property is thoroughly dried, including walls, ceilings, and floors.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We use EPA-registered cleaning agents to sanitize affected areas, removing any remaining b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ants. Our technicians will also clean and disinfect any affected surfaces, ensuring your property is safe and healthy.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our team will begin repairing and restoring your property to its original condition. This may include replacing damaged flooring, walls, or ceilings, as well as repairing or replacing corroded pipes.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Touch-Ups
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that your property is completely restored and free from any remaining damage. We’ll also perform any necessary touch-ups to ensure a seamless finish.

Warning Signs You Need Corroded Pipe Water Removal
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Don’t ignore the following warning signs, as they can show a more extensive issue: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show a moisture issue, which can lead to mold growth and further damage. If you notice musty smells in your home,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leaky pipe or other moisture issue. If you notice water stains, it’s crucial to investigate the source and address it quickly to prevent further damage.
Soft or Spongy Flooring
Soft or spongy flooring can show a moisture issue, which can lead to mold growth and further damage. If you notice soft or spongy flooring,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.
Unusual Sounds or Leaks
Unusual sounds or leaks can show a corroded pipe or other moisture issue. If you notice unusual sounds or leaks, it’s crucial to investigate the source and address it quickly to prevent further damage.
Increased Water Bills
Increased water bills can show a leaky pipe or other moisture issue. If you notice a sudden increase in your water bills,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.

Corroded Pipe Water Removal Cost in Azusa, CA
The cost of Corroded Pipe Water Removal varies based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Azusa, CA. These estimates are based on our experience and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, amount of standing water |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ning agents needed |
| Repair and Rest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, type of repairs needed |
| Final Inspection and Touch-Ups |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of touch-ups needed |
